1. 程式人生 > >centos 7 mongodb4.0 安裝配置

centos 7 mongodb4.0 安裝配置

添加 Owner system 註意 uri round res user cat

1、下載安裝

wget https://repo.mongodb.org/yum/redhat/7/mongodb-org/4.0/x86_64/RPMS/mongodb-org-server-4.0.4-1.el7.x86_64.rpm

rpm -Uvh mongodb-org-server-4.0.4-1.el7.x86_64.rpm

2、基礎配置

systemLog:
destination: file
logAppend: true
path: /var/log/mongodb/mongod.log
storage:
dbPath: /var/lib/mongo
journal:
enabled: true
processManagement:
fork: true # fork and run in background
pidFilePath: /var/run/mongodb/mongod.pid # location of pidfile
timeZoneInfo: /usr/share/zoneinfo
net:
port: 27017
bindIp: 0.0.0.0

3、權限配置

第一步:創建test數據庫

use test

第二步:在test用戶中新建test用戶

db.createUser({ user: "test", pwd: "testPwd", roles: [{ role: "dbOwner", db: "test" }] })

第三步:修改MongoDB安裝目錄中的配置文件 /etc/mongod.conf

將#security:的註釋去掉,然後添加authorization: enabled #註意authorization前面要有兩個空格

security:

authorization: enabled

第四步:重啟MongoDB服務

service mongod restart

第五步:測試

mongo 127.0.0.1:27017/test -u test -p testPwd

centos 7 mongodb4.0 安裝配置